Dickies Arena is a 14,000 seat, spectacular multipurpose venue located adjacent to the Will Rogers Memorial Center campus in Fort Worth, Texas. The arena is owned by the City of Fort Worth and managed by the not-for-profit operating entity, Trail Drive Management Corp (TDMC). The state-of-the-art arena, opened in November 2019, hosts concerts, sporting events and family entertainment, and is the new home to Fort Worth Stock Show rodeo performances.
